Least Common Multiple of 425 and 433 with GCF Formula

The formula of LCM is LCM(a,b) = ( a × b) / GCF(a,b).
We need to calculate greatest common factor 425 and 433, than apply into the LCM equation.

GCF(425,433) = 1
LCM(425,433) = ( 425 × 433) / 1
LCM(425,433) = 184025 / 1
LCM(425,433) = 184025

Least Common Multiple (LCM) of 425 and 433 with Primes

Least common multiple can be found by multiplying the highest exponent prime factors of 425 and 433. First we will calculate the prime factors of 425 and 433.

Prime Factorization of 425

Prime factors of 425 are 5, 17. Prime factorization of 425 in exponential form is:
